Output 8572450326cb01355d983c44f16d634f874d29591c1a20e050027fd5486cf377:24

value
652000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6abb9b52d816ecc438b2c3d02d2247cf0a4b7bd8 OP_EQUAL
address
3BRNJ2EbH76sDw6aYjTB7ZmiSFezhWj8YX
transaction
8572450326cb01355d983c44f16d634f874d29591c1a20e050027fd5486cf377
confirmations
252310
spent
true